When there is mold growth in your home, you have to clean up the mold and resolve the water issue. In case you thoroughly clean up the mold, but Will not take care of the water dilemma, then, most likely, the mold difficulty will come back.

Encapsulate the Mold Mold article which includes not been removed can be encapsulated by paint or the same product. Encapsulation is really an approved method of dealing with mold in a house, nevertheless it is just an accredited strategy when the vast majority of mold is removed and the afflicted spot is totally dry.

You could suspect hidden mold if a creating smells moldy, but You can't begin to see the supply, or if you already know There was water damage and inhabitants are reporting health conditions. Mold can be concealed in destinations like the back again side of dry wall, wallpaper, or paneling, the top side of ceiling tiles, the underside of carpets and pads, etcetera.
